Caravate, a Lombardy municipality in the Varese province, owes its lush grazing slopes to the Viganella river which flows through its territory. This damp, alpine-foothill environment supports 15 protected denominations. Chief among these local specialties is Formaggella del Luinese DOP, a delicate goat's milk cheese crafted within a restricted zone of only 66 municipalities. The river valley's microclimate also nurtures the vineyards of Ronchi Varesini IGT and encourages the bees behind Miele Varesino DOP, showing how a single stream's influence shapes a complex culinary landscape.
